This is a song I wrote and produced for the non-profit, God of Hope ministry. The video was put together by my wife and filmmaking partner, Veronica DiPippo. It features Saige Walker, the male soloist in the first verse, and Belle Erskine, the female soloist in the second. Belle's husband, Richard, played guitars. This is typical of the way we regularly work these days. Belle and Richard live in London - the session was remote. I played the rest. Background vocals were sung by members of the BelAir Presbyterian choir. Lyrics by Jesus Christ, of course.

The Knights of Columbus and members of the Denver Broncos joined forces to distribute coats to kids on a snowy day in Denver. Launched in 2009, the K of C "Coats for Kids" program has already provided more than 170,000 new coats to children in need. More than 1,200 K of C councils participated in this program in the past year. For more information, visit www.KofC.org/coats.
